The last few days I’ve felt distracted and uninspired. My drawings have felt like doodles that a part of me is somewhat embarrassed to post. I am hereby reminding myself that the point of this whole exercise is not to demonstrate what a skilled and imaginative artist I am, but to spend some time every single day, playing with shapes and colors on a piece of paper, and going along with whatever comes of it.
I show it to you, my very lovely audience, as a way of encouraging you to do the same sort of thing with whatever you love in your life. No effort is wasted, if you’re paying attention.

I was away at my annual retreat for EarthSpirit Community’s Twilight Covening. This marks the completion of my 9th year of making daily drawings, which I started as a result of TC2009 clan work around daily practices.
This year I joined the Octopus clan for the weekend, to explore the stories of my life with hand-work in wood carving and decorating. Today’s sketch is a design I intend to apply to a bull-roarer (a sound-making device of ancient origin, in the shape of a propellor that you whirl on a cord).
I am grateful for the inspired and talented teachers and friends who have kept me going and nourished my creative life.
